How do decisions made by executive agencies impact individuals and groups outside of the government
Jobisdone [24]

Answer:

The decisions taken by the executive agencies of the United States government determine the course of actions in the matter over which they have jurisdiction.

Thus, for example, the Federal Communications Commission is in charge of regulating matters concerning communications and transmission of information in the national territory, through radio, television, etc. It is even in charge of censoring certain sources of communication that are considered dangerous to the interests of society or national security.

Therefore, their decisions have a direct impact on individuals and groups outside the federal government, since, for example, in the event of censorship of a communication medium, said information presented by the medium in question will not reach individuals. Thus, these are protected from distorted, false or dangerous information, taking care of the normal development of the life of society.

Statistics show how twice the number of people are employed in private security than in
stiks02 [169]

The reasons there are more private security than police are:

  • It is expensive to fund more police.
  • Need to fill in gap left by police.
  • Getting into police is relatively difficult.

<h3>Why are there more private security than Police?</h3>

  • As the police are funded by taxes, it would be a huge drain on the economy if more police officers were hired.
  • There are many businesses and people in need of protection and because the police cannot be there all the time, private security is turned to.
  • Police training and accreditation in a lot of cities in also quite cumbersome and intensive. A lot of people who apply don't make it.

In conclusion, there are several reasons for the disparity between police numbers and that of private security.
